Output f66daf85205458848bea79a9e271400100909496e68140674352bec2ad72bd6d:1

value
300000000
script pubkey
OP_0 OP_PUSHBYTES_20 c64034e5ac75b0e98aa6a35afdf9475cf99e936e
address
bc1qceqrfedvwkcwnz4x5dd0m728tnueaymwxs0m8e
transaction
f66daf85205458848bea79a9e271400100909496e68140674352bec2ad72bd6d
spent
true